PWLB rates have reset sharply higher across the curve, with 9–10bp increases at every key maturity.
⚠ VOLATILITY ALERT — AM reset: PWLB rates up 9–10bp across all maturities, marking a significant parallel shift higher. No single domestic data point explains the move; global risk sentiment and higher US Treasury yields are likely contributors.

PWLB SNAPSHOT

Tenor Rate Chg
1y 5.21% +7bp
3y 5.43% +10bp
5y 5.61% +10bp
10y 6.09% +10bp
25y 6.71% +9bp
50y 6.51% +10bp

Parallel shift higher: all maturities up 7–10bp, with the largest moves in the 3–50y sector.

WHAT MOVED

  • Parallel curve shift — 3y to 50y maturities all rose by 9–10bp; 1y up 7bp.
  • No divergence across curve — No part of the curve was spared; the move is broad-based.
  • Magnitude — This is the largest single reset in recent weeks.

CONTEXT

  • GBP BRC Retail Sales Monitor YoY — Actual: 1.0% (Forecast: 1.50%, Previous: 1.70%). Slightly weaker than expected, not a driver for today's move.
  • Global bond market volatility — News flow highlights rising US Treasury yields and risk aversion ahead of key US inflation data; no direct UK-specific catalyst.
  • No major UK macro news — Domestic news and data are quiet; the move is imported from global markets.

⚑ Treasurer's Note — The PWLB curve has jumped 9–10bp across all key maturities at the AM reset, with 10y now at 6.09% and 25y at 6.71%. This is a significant move, driven by global bond market volatility rather than any UK-specific news. If you are planning to transact, be aware that these levels are materially higher than yesterday's and may shift again at the next reset if global sentiment changes. Monitor for further volatility around tomorrow's US inflation data.
